Clover, Ph.D., Manager of Training, and AMOCO Learning Center Concepts and tools for making sound business decisions Financial Analysis Tools and Techniques, a business-focused revision of Erich Helfert's perennial college bestseller Techniques of Financial Analysis, is a quick, easy read for nonfinancial managers and an excellent refresher and reference for finance professionals. This practical, hands-on guide provides a new introductory chapter that gives context to today's valuation turmoil and helps professionals understand the economic drivers of a business and the importance of cash flow. The book's overriding theme is that any business should be viewed as a dynamic, integrated system of cash flows­­one that can be activated and managed by investment decisions. Topics, discussed in clear, comprehensive, and easy-to-understand detail, include: Increasing shareholder value through value-based management (VBM) Interpreting pro forma financial statements

Book excerpt: This text emphasizes the financial concepts and tools that are essential for understanding fundamental business decisions taking the stance that business can be viewed as dynamic, integrated system of funds flows which are activated by management decision. The subjects are related to the business systems concept, with creation of shareholder value seen as the ultimate goal of investment, operating and financial decisions. The illustrative examples given are based on a single company in the early chapters, so that the results of the analytical techniques build into a complete picture. This edition places emphasis on modern topics like shareholder valve creation, leasing versus owning, cash flow analysis and economic trade-offs.
